Clerodendrum phlomidis is a perennial shrub belonging to the Lamiaceae family, native to the tropical regions of India and Sri Lanka. It is recognized for its medicinal applications and resilience in various environments.

The plant thrives in full sun and requires well-drained soil to prevent root issues. It is highly drought-tolerant, making it an excellent candidate for regions with scarce water resources or erratic rainfall patterns.

Soil quality is essential for growth; sandy loams with a neutral pH provide the best results for biomass accumulation. Ensuring good drainage is paramount, as waterlogged conditions often lead to decay.

Clerodendrum phlomidis demonstrates significant adaptability to saline conditions, which is a valuable trait for land reclamation projects in arid landscapes.

The vegetative period requires consistent temperatures, usually characteristic of tropical climates, to ensure the production of quality leaves and stems used in pharmaceutical preparations.

Common threats to this crop include fungal pathogens, such as powdery mildew, especially during the humid monsoon season when air circulation is limited within the shrub canopy.

Pests like aphids and spider mites are frequently reported in cultivation. These insects feed on the plant sap, leading to stunted development and reduced potential for harvest.

Management strategies involve the implementation of integrated pest management (IPM), favoring biological control agents to maintain the chemical-free quality of the medicinal plant parts.

Root rot is a significant risk factor associated with poor soil management. Preventive measures include proper spacing between plants and avoiding excessive irrigation during dormant periods.

Regular sanitation, including the removal of dead or infected branches, is crucial for maintaining the vigor and health of the field, reducing the spread of endemic pests and pathogens.
